Date: 2010-03-22 12:25 am (UTC)Of course, there's some evidence that Tyr used to be the sky god in the Norse pantheon too, until the Odin cult grew in prominence.
For example, his name was originally Tiu (from whence comes Tuesday) which comes from the same PIE root as Zeus & Jupiter.
And he's strongly linked to Fenris (via his arm), but in Ragnarok, he has to settle for Garm, who has almost no other appearences in the sagas, and smells like a retcon added so that Odin (and Vidar) could battle Fenris.
